Responsible Gambling Tools: A Guide to Safe and Informed Gaming
What Are Responsible Gambling Tools?
Responsible gambling tools are mechanisms designed to help individuals maintain control over their gaming habits. These tools are offered by casinos, online platforms, and regulatory bodies to promote safe gambling practices. They include features like self-exclusion programs, deposit limits, and behavioral tracking systems. By utilizing these resources, players can minimize risks associated with excessive gambling while enjoying games responsibly.

How Self-Exclusion Programs Work
Self-exclusion programs empower gamblers to take proactive steps in managing their habits. When activated, these programs restrict access to specific platforms or entire industries for a defined period. Operators often require verification, such as identity checks, to ensure compliance. This tool is particularly effective in preventing relapses among individuals recovering from problem gambling.
Setting Personal Gambling Limits
Establishing gambling limits is a foundational aspect of responsible gambling. Players can define boundaries for time spent gambling, money wagered, or frequency of play. These limits act as safeguards against impulsive decisions. Many platforms integrate automated alerts that notify users when approaching predefined thresholds, reinforcing self-control and promoting healthier gaming behaviors.

The Role of Government Regulations
Government regulations are vital in enforcing standards for responsible gambling. Agencies like the Nevada Gaming Control Board and state-level commissions mandate that operators implement tools such as self-exclusion programs and gambling limits. These rules not only protect consumers but also hold businesses accountable for maintaining ethical practices in the industry.
